Why investors are watching Booroorban right now.

Booroorban in New South Wales, specifically located within the Edward River LGA, offers limited shopping options within the suburb itself. Residents often travel to nearby towns such as Deniliquin for a broader range of shopping amenities, including grocery stores, boutiques, and specialty shops.

The suburb of Booroorban is served by a nearby primary school, Booroorban Public School, which provides education to local children from Kindergarten to Year 6. For secondary education, students typically commute to Hay, where Hay War Memorial High School offers a comprehensive curriculum for students up to Year 12.

Residents of Booroorban rely on private vehicle transportation as the primary mode of travel. The nearest major CBD is in Sydney, approximately 600 kilometers away, accessible via major highways such as the Sturt Highway and the Hume Highway. Public transport options such as trains, buses, and trams are limited in the area, with most residents opting for personal vehicles for longer journeys.

Booroorban is surrounded by picturesque countryside, characterized by vast agricultural land, natural bushland, and the iconic Murrumbidgee River flowing nearby. The Edward River provides opportunities for outdoor activities such as fishing, boating, and picnicking, allowing residents to enjoy the natural beauty of the region.

Greenery abounds in the area surrounding Booroorban, with numerous parks, nature reserves, and farmland contributing to the overall lush landscape. The region's green spaces offer a peaceful retreat from urban life, perfect for relaxation, recreation, and connecting with nature.
